How about doing some soldering? 1. Get some heat shrinkable PVC tubes of good quality from market. One may get it in Industrial electrical store. Buy thinner variety for wrapping battery. 2. Assuming battery and its circuit is saperated. 3. Wrap battery in thin heat shrinkable tube. Shrink tube. 4. Solder battery and circuit using thin wires. Do not use too thinner wires as it will cause voltage drop and hence lower battery life. Best way would be to use copper strip. Strips can be again insulated with thin shrink tubes. THin because it saves space. 5. Place circuit at suitable place so that space is saves some where. 6. Take 2 mm (or necessary thickness) thick card boards or plastic sheet and make necessary gap required for SIM socket accomodation (Rectangular cut) 7. Stick contacts of battery exactly at same location of original battery. You can use cynoacrylite adhesives (FeviQuick) 8. Assemble whole thing in heat shrikable tube again and shrink tube to make built battery. I have a belief that instead of doing all this going to FRP molder and getting FRP cover made would be much easier because playing with batteries need lots of patience and also sharp edge will damage thin battery housings. You may need to buy both side gummed paper tapes available at good stationary stores / auto accessories shop. Do not use foam tapes as they are thicker. Battery fabrication is difficult job.
